Zep Purple Degreaser: Most Powerful Formula
Zep Purple is the go-to solution when facing heavy, caked-on buildup that has survived multiple rainstorms. It is an industrial-strength, alkaline-based cleaner that attacks thick grease and oil deposits on contact.
This formula is exceptionally potent, meaning it should rarely be used in its full-strength state. Dilution is required for almost all exterior machinery applications to prevent damage to delicate plastic or aluminum components.
If there is a need to clear years of heavy equipment neglect, this is the first line of defense. Always remember that high-alkaline cleaners can dull factory paint finishes if left to dwell too long.
Oil Eater Original: Best All-Purpose Degreaser
Oil Eater is favored in workshops where versatility is as important as cleaning power. It is water-based and non-corrosive, making it safer to use around hoses, rubber seals, and painted surfaces than harsher solvent-based alternatives.
Its strength lies in its ability to emulsify oil without the use of hazardous petroleum solvents. For a maintenance crew that needs to degrease a fleet of skid steers or excavators without worrying about damaging sensitive electronics or wiring harnesses, this is the logical choice.
It performs well in parts washers and can be diluted down for lighter duty tasks. Reliability across a broad range of materials makes this a staple for any serious construction fleet.
Simple Green Pro HD: Best for Sensitive Areas
When maintenance tasks involve cleaning machinery near sensitive engine components or hydraulic blocks, Simple Green Pro HD offers a high-performance, non-corrosive alternative. This formula is specifically engineered to be tough on grease while remaining gentle on aluminum and alloy surfaces.
The common mistake is using highly caustic degreasers on aluminum engine blocks, which can lead to rapid oxidation and etching. Pro HD eliminates that risk while maintaining the cleaning power required for heavy-duty construction equipment.
It is a concentrated formula, providing excellent value for contractors who perform regular preventative maintenance. Expect consistent results on everything from heavy equipment chassis to shop floor tools.
Krud Kutter Original: Best for Grime and Tar
Krud Kutter is the specialist for dealing with stubborn road tar, bitumen, and dried-on asphalt deposits that often plague equipment used in roofing and paving work. It features a unique surfactant blend that breaks down the molecular bond of sticky, polymerized oils.
While other degreasers might simply smear tar, Krud Kutter works to lift it from the metal substrate. This is particularly useful for equipment that spends significant time around roofing kettles or bitumen-based waterproofing systems.
It is a water-based, biodegradable option that handles the toughest, tackiest substances encountered in the field. Always perform a spot test on non-metal surfaces to ensure compatibility before broad application.
GUNK Original Engine Brite: Best for Engines
GUNK Engine Brite is the industry standard for cleaning internal combustion engine compartments where oil and dust bake into a hard, insulating crust. This aerosol treatment is designed to penetrate into tight crevices where liquid degreasers might not reach.
The formula is specifically tailored for the high-temperature environment of engine blocks. It effectively removes baked-on oil, making it easier to diagnose leaks or perform routine maintenance without getting covered in grime.
It is best applied to a warm engine to help the solvent penetrate more effectively. For rapid, targeted cleaning on complex engine geometry, nothing beats the convenience and efficacy of this aerosol.
CRC Pro Strength Degreaser: Best Aerosol Can
CRC Pro Strength is a non-flammable, powerful solvent-based degreaser that works instantly. It is ideal for cleaning brakes, chains, and complex mechanical linkages where you cannot risk introducing large volumes of water.
The aerosol spray provides high pressure, which physically displaces grease and debris from the surface. This mechanical action, combined with the chemical solvent, makes it a powerhouse for quick, “on-the-fly” repairs in the field.
Because it leaves virtually no residue, it is perfect for parts that need to be re-greased or painted immediately after cleaning. It is a tactical tool for when equipment uptime is the absolute priority.
Solvent vs. Water-Based: Which Degreaser to Use
The distinction between solvent-based and water-based degreasers is foundational to equipment health. Solvent-based products work by dissolving grease into a liquid state, making them ideal for quick evaporation and residue-free cleaning.
Water-based degreasers use surfactants to emulsify grease, allowing it to be rinsed away with water. These are generally safer for the environment and for the user’s health but often require more dwell time to achieve the same result as a solvent.
- Solvent-based: Use on brakes, metal gears, and electrical components where moisture is an enemy.
- Water-based: Use on large surfaces, chassis, and heavy buildup where bulk removal is necessary.
Choosing between them depends entirely on the specific mechanical assembly. Never use a water-based cleaner in an area where moisture cannot be fully cleared, as this creates a prime environment for rust and corrosion.
Safety Gear and Tips for Handling Degreasers
Degreasing is an industrial process that demands proper Personal Protective Equipment (PPE). Standard chemical-resistant gloves are non-negotiable, as degreasers are designed to strip oils, including the natural oils in human skin.
Safety glasses or a full face shield are critical, especially when working overhead or using aerosol cans. Eye contact with concentrated degreasers can cause permanent damage, and skin absorption of certain solvents is a legitimate health concern.
Always ensure the workspace is well-ventilated. Even non-toxic formulas can produce fumes that become problematic when concentrated in an enclosed garage or shed. If the job site does not have adequate airflow, mechanical ventilation is mandatory.
How to Use a Pressure Washer with Degreasers
Applying a degreaser with a pressure washer is the most efficient method for cleaning large equipment, but technique is vital. Start by applying the degreaser to a dry surface; applying it to a wet surface dilutes the product and reduces its ability to penetrate grease.
Allow the product to dwell for 5 to 10 minutes, but never let it dry completely on the surface. Drying can leave a filmy residue that is difficult to remove and may even damage certain finishes.
When rinsing, use a fan tip rather than a high-pressure zero-degree nozzle. High pressure can force water into sealed bearings or sensitive electrical sensors, causing more damage than the grease itself. Keep the wand at a consistent distance to balance cleaning power with safety.
Proper Disposal of Used Degreaser & Oily Waste
Responsible disposal is the final, essential step in machinery maintenance. Used degreaser, especially after it has dissolved heavy oils and grease, is classified as oily waste and cannot be dumped into storm drains or onto the ground.
Contractors should maintain a dedicated containment system for wash-water runoff. This usually involves an oil-water separator or a system that collects the wash water for professional haul-away.
Contaminated rags and towels are also a fire hazard, particularly if they are soaked in solvent-based products. These must be stored in approved, sealed metal containers to prevent spontaneous combustion. Environmental compliance is not just about avoiding fines; it is about protecting the job site and local ecosystem.
